Hi team,

Before I hand off the 3.2 release, please note the humidity sensor drift reported on Verdana controllers in the Elmbrook trial site. Drift exceeds 4% after roughly ten days of continuous operation; firmware 3.2.1 adds an automatic recalibration cycle every 72 hours. Support should advise growers to install 3.2.1 and trigger a manual recalibration once. The hotfix bundle must be verified before distribution, so I'm including the signing key used for the 3.2.1 packages below.

release key, fahof-yagap: bky3_m5d

**Runbook: Scanner Account Recovery (Birchloop)**

Quick note for the sync: the Birchloop barcode scanner integration sometimes drops its service account after a firmware push. Don't panic — just hit the recovery endpoint on the warehouse gateway and re-pair the device. Takes about two minutes. When the gateway asks you to confirm the recovery, type in the passphrase shown right below.

strongbox words: rusael-wenmir-quenir-ralvan-novix-holath-belax

Hi facilities team,

Front desk here at Tannervale HQ. As you know, we're running the pop-up office at the Greywick Trade Fair next week — booth, two meeting pods, the lot. The kit crates go out Tuesday, and the pod doors use the same reader system as our third floor. Whoever's setting up on site will need access before staff passes are provisioned, so use the temporary pass code below to open both pods.

door code, tajof-kageg: bdg-QVDCE-3

/*
 * Client setup for the Glimmergraph resolver cache.
 * This client batches author lookups to fix the N+1 pattern we had
 * in the `posts { author }` query — previously one fetch per post.
 * Keep the batch window at 10ms; larger values stall the feed page.
 * The cache service requires an internal API key, shown below.
 */

API key for bahop-fahip: qvz15-F5I6wDl4nuLMFff